Pergamon, as stated before, will certainly be a faction. However, team members indicated that Syracuse most likely won't make it. The main problem is that there is barely any information on their military in the post-Alexandrian era. Also, chances are that Syracuse as a faction will end up being simply a speed bump on the way of Rome or Carthage. Archimedes notwithstanding, Syracuses glory days were well and truly over.

Incidentally, the main criteria for faction inclusion in EB are historicity and regional importance. Availability of information is important too, but enjoyability is not a criterion. Now matter how fun it might be, there won't be a Caledonian faction.
